Jeddah: The Muslim World League (MWL) has strongly condemned Israel's announcement of appointing a diplomatic envoy to the self-proclaimed "Somaliland": The Muslim World League (MWL) has issued a strong condemnation regarding Israel's recent announcement of appointing a diplomatic envoy to the self-proclaimed "Somaliland."
According to Saudi Press Agency, MWL Secretary-General and Chairman of the Organization of Muslim Scholars Sheikh Dr. Mohammed Al-Issa denounced the act as a grave violation targeting the sovereignty and territorial integrity of the Federal Republic of Somalia. He emphasized that this move poses a threat to both regional and international peace and security, highlighting the clear contravention of international law, the Charter of the United Nations, and the Constitutive Act of the African Union.
Dr. Al-Issa reiterated the MWL's full support for the unity and sovereignty of Somali territory and its legitimate institutions, which he stated reflect the will of the Somali people.
